Motor speed controllers are essential components in the world of electric motors. They are designed to regulate the speed of electric motors by varying the voltage and frequency of the power supplied to them. These controllers are available in different types ranging from basic on/off switches to advanced digital controllers that offer precise control over motor speed. They are widely used in various applications like robotics, industrial machinery, and electric vehicles. With the help of motor speed controllers, users can effectively control the speed and torque of their electric motors, leading to efficient and optimized performance.

Frequently Asked Questions (FAQs)
1. What are the different types of motor speed controllers?
There are four main types of motor speed controllers: AC, DC, servo, and stepper. Each type is designed to modify the input power to match the desired output function for a specific application.
2. Can you put a speed controller on any electric motor?
The ability to put a speed controller on an electric motor depends on the type of motor. Brushed DC or universal motors can be controlled with a potentiometer. However, AC and brushless DC motors require a change in frequency rather than a change in voltage, making them incompatible with a simple potentiometer control.
3. What are the 2 basic types of motor controllers?
There are two basic types of motor controllers: electronic units and electromechanical units. Electronic units are more advanced and offer features like soft starting and variable frequency drives. Electromechanical units use electromagnetic contractors or relays to control the motor's starting, stopping, and reversing direction.
4. What are the 3 options for speed control?
There are three main options for speed control in series DC motors: flux control, voltage control, and armature resistance control. Flux control involves using a rheostat, a type of variable resistor, connected in series with the field windings. Voltage control and armature resistance control are other methods used to regulate the speed of DC motors.
5. Can you put a variable speed controller on a single phase motor?
In general, single-phase motors cannot be run with variable frequency drives (VFDs). However, it is possible to input a single-phase power supply to a VFD and output variable voltage to a three-phase induction motor. This allows for variable speed control in applications where a single-phase motor replacement is not feasible.
